Up next · 6:30
Martin Stannard
Elixir 1.4 introduces the new Process Registry module to help manage your processes in OTP. If you've attended our OTP introductory series then you'll be ready to join Martin as he shows us how we can use this in our Elixir OTP applications.
Up next · 7:00
Josh Price · Alembic
You might not be used to writing code in a recursive style if you're coming from a more imperative language. Heard of Tail Recursion or Tail Call Optimisation, but not sure what it really means? Josh will demystify writing recursive functions that are blazingly fast and help you avoid some of the traps.
Up next · 7:30
Sunil Gopinath
Need to secure your Phoenix or Plug application? Not sure how JWT works? Well there are lots of options in Elixir for adding security to your webapp. Sunil will introduce JWT and the various options for add Authentication to your app.
